12" (30 cm.) Bisque socket head, dramatic blue glass paperweight inset eyes of great depth, dark eyeliner, short curly painted lashes, arched feathered brows, accented nostrils and eye corners, closed mouth with center accent line, composition and wooden eight-loose-ball-jointed body with straight wrists, lovely antique costume, shoes signed "Bebe Jumeau". Condition: generally excellent. Marks: 7 (head) Jumeau Medaille d'Or Paris (body). Comments: Emile Jumeau, circa 1878, unusual number mark on head indicates early transitional era production. Value Points: very dear gentle-faced early bebe with splendid eyes, lovely bisque and painting, original body and body finish.
